As I wrote yesterday I love to be at the North Sea. I can relax there and enjoy what I see as there is always a different mood depending on the light and the weather.

The last day of August this year was very warm. A soft wind was blowing when the sun set for the day and the light was warm and brought golden tones to the land.

After 10km on my bike (and 10km to go...) I simply sat down at one of my favourite places and enjoyed the silence. I took shots of a rusty post of a fence and then tried to get a shot of the tender grass that was growing there, presenting itself in warm colours. I held my camera just centimetres above the ground to get this low point of view.

I like how the blades of grass look against the sky with its reddish touch.

There was some pp: adjustment of sharpness, brightness and contrast; working a little bit on the levels of red, blue and green; rotation; adjusting the grey levels; creating the frames; noise reduction.
